Speaking of which, the Star Wars The Black Series Reva (The Third Sister) Force FX Elite Lightsaber is the first-ever fully integrated double-bladed FX Elite Lightsaber. Be warned though. It demands a ridiculous amount of shelf space – lengthwise – if you want to display it in its double-bladed form cos it stretches an impossibly long 6 feet and 5 inches (195 cm) long.

You can also choose to display it in the single-bladed form with a half-circle guard or the double-bladed setup without the blade. But where’s the fun in the that when the true impact of this weapon is in its double-bladed with full circle form? Just saying…

Befitting its Force FX Elite Lightsaber status, Reva’s lightsaber is blessed with authentic effects and sounds, including progressive ignition, wall-cut effect, blaster deflect effect, battle clash effect, duel effect, and battle sequence. Completing the package is a premium display stand.

Fans who are interested may make a pledge for the newest The Black Series lightsaber for US$499.99.
